Lithium batteries have rapidly gained popularity due to their high energy density, lightweight design, and long cycle life compared to traditional lead-acid batteries. Lithium-ion technology has transformed the landscape of energy storage, making it essential for various sectors including automotive, consumer electronics, renewable energy, and many more. The specific configuration of a 24 volt 100 amp battery means it is well-suited for applications that require a robust and reliable power source.
One of the primary benefits of lithium batteries is their higher energy density. A 24 volt 100 amp lithium battery can store significantly more energy in a smaller size compared to lead-acid counterparts. This translates to longer run times and less frequent recharging, making them ideal for applications like electric vehicles and solar energy systems.
Weight can be a critical factor in many applications, especially in mobile scenarios such as powering RVs and boats. Lithium batteries are considerably lighter than traditional lead-acid batteries, which makes them easier to handle and install, while also improving the overall efficiency of the vehicles they power.
With proper maintenance, lithium batteries can last up to 10 years or more. In contrast, lead-acid batteries typically need to be replaced every 2-3 years. The longevity of lithium batteries reduces waste and minimizes the long-term costs associated with battery replacement.
24 volt 100 amp lithium batteries can be charged much faster than their lead-acid counterparts. This is particularly beneficial for users who need to quickly recharge batteries during short stops, such as on long trips or in emergency situations.
For those who wish to harness solar energy without relying on the grid, a 24 volt 100 amp lithium battery can be used as a reliable energy storage solution. It allows homeowners to store excess energy generated during the day for use at night or during cloudy periods.
The automotive industry is increasingly shifting towards electric mobility. Lithium batteries are the backbone of electric vehicles (EVs), providing the power needed for efficient performance. The 24 volt 100 amp lithium batteries are particularly suitable for e-bikes, electric scooters, and lightweight electric cars.
Marinas and boat owners benefit significantly from lithium battery technology. The lightweight nature and long-lasting power make 24 volt 100 amp lithium batteries an excellent choice for powering electric motors, onboard electronics, and appliances in boats.
RVers can enhance their off-grid adventures by utilizing these batteries. With a constant and reliable power source, users can run lights, refrigerators, and other essential appliances without the need for noisy generators.
